1997 Chevrolet Blazer vs. 1957 MG MGA

To start off, 1997 Chevrolet Blazer is newer by 40 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1957 MG MGA.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1957 MG MGA would be higher. At 4,300 cc (6 cylinders), 1997 Chevrolet Blazer is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1997 Chevrolet Blazer (197 HP @ 4500 RPM) has 126 more horse power than 1957 MG MGA. (71 HP @ 5500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1997 Chevrolet Blazer should accelerate faster than 1957 MG MGA.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1997 Chevrolet Blazer weights approximately 945 kg more than 1957 MG MGA.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1997 Chevrolet Blazer is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1957 MG MGA.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1997 Chevrolet Blazer will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1997 Chevrolet Blazer (349 Nm @ 3400 RPM) has 245 more torque (in Nm) than 1957 MG MGA. (104 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 1997 Chevrolet Blazer will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1957 MG MGA.

Compare all specifications:

1997 Chevrolet Blazer 1957 MG MGA
Make Chevrolet MG
Model Blazer MGA
Year Released 1997 1957
Body Type SUV Convertible
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 4300 cc 1487 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 197 HP 71 HP
Engine RPM 4500 RPM 5500 RPM
Torque 349 Nm 104 Nm
Torque RPM 3400 RPM 3500 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type 4WD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 2 seats
Vehicle Weight 1845 kg 900 kg
Vehicle Length 4650 mm 3970 mm
Vehicle Width 1750 mm 1460 mm
Vehicle Height 1710 mm 1280 mm
